Nathan Weinbender reviews "A Haunting in Venice"
Full of things that go bump in the night, “A Haunting in Venice” is as much an Agatha Christie adaptation as it is a straight-up horror film. It’s Kenneth Branagh’s third film as detective Hercule Poirot, and Nathan Weinbender says it’s his best so far.

"Stop Making Sense" & Concert Films
On this week’s show, Dan Webster, Nathan Weinbender and Mary Pat Treuthart discuss the re-release of Jonathan Demme’s 1984 music documentary “Stop Making Sense,” the music of the group featured in it, Talking Heads, and some of their other favorite concert films.
